Output 638564cace56fcb2e65bd4fdff69520651b0c50029219fcbb6ec5298f8a9fba3:2

value
540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ac4b05b59b47cbb73b7ee758d177bf61b62cdad2 OP_EQUAL
address
3HQ22BNDRtDDZvFwiudRsCughCX3G12k8E
transaction
638564cace56fcb2e65bd4fdff69520651b0c50029219fcbb6ec5298f8a9fba3
spent
true